U.S. envoy Vernon A. Walters held talks with Saudi Arabia’s King Fahd in the Red Sea port city of Jidda on the ninth leg of a Middle East tour. Walters, the U.S. ambassador to the United Nations, is visiting the region to exchange ideas on how to end the 7 1/2-year-old war between Iran and Iraq and other issues. The official Saudi Press Agency said he also met with Prince Saud al Faisal, the Saudi foreign minister, for talks on “matters of mutual concern and the situation in the Middle East.”
